    Document: MARKER: URINARY CLUSTERIN (UCLUS). Jack Quinn, Mirolee Zieba, Murthy Yerramilli. IDEXX Laboratories Inc, Westbrook, ME, USA Clusterin or Apolipoprotein J is a 75-80 kDa disulphide linked heterodimeric protein. Clusterin has been shown to be upregulated during proximal and distal tubular injury. uClus is part of the FDA and ICH renal toxicity biomarker panels for drug development. Clusterin changes are more profound and significant in urine compared to serum during kidney injury events. A commercial EIA kit from Biovendor is available for the quantification of canine clusterin in both serum and urine. A recent study validated the biomarker using this kit in dogs with leishmaniasis. In healthy dogs serum concentrations of clusterin are 1000-fold higher (60-70 lg/mL) than the urinary concentrations (<100 ng/mL). It has been reported that uClus is an AKI biomarker which increases during and, as a result of, kidney injury in dogs.
